VA - Fast Forward (Neurobotic, Jan 2002)

1. Etnica - The 5 Tones - 07:38 (126bpm)
2. Triplex - Superpipelined - 8:40 (140 bpm)
3. Stuntman - Bionoid Theme - 8:11 (145 bpm)
4. D-Tector - PPG - 8:29 (142 bpm)
5. Molecular - Feel the Heat - 7:49 (140 bpm)
6. Exanimo - Fear and Loathing - 8:31 (140 bpm)
7. Altom - Equation - 7:44 (146 bpm)
8. Stralia - Satellite - 7:25 (148 bpm)
9. Vibra - Civilizations - 10:41 (144 bpm)

This album starts with Etnica in a very low bpm track, giving a lot of dark groove... Excellent way to start an album. Triplex goes darker and starts pounding, somewhat like Auricular only just doesn't do it for me as much. Stuntman goes a bit techier, but other than a cool filtered drumloop offers nothing. D-Tector goes with a lighter feel, but nothing we haven't seen done better by Alien Project and the likes. Our very own Molecular shows how it's done RIGHT, with the dancefloor veteran that reaches a rightful released place... Great progression (reminded me of Pixel - Black In Black Out), very groovy (albiet the classic drumloops), I'll dance to this :). Examino brings it on with some more groove, and loads of it, and what he lacks in clear harmony (very simple harmonic work) he makes up with a good sense for drama. Altom up next with some hectic feels, no need to dig when you can explode is the moto here, with a good buildup throughout the track. Probably my favorite from this album. Up to 148 bpm Stralia come in with a standard full-on track, with great harmonic work and some very good scratchy melodies. Can't hear the bassline - it just gets swallowed... ruins what otherwise may have been the best track here. Vibra closes the album on a different note, with pretty decent harmonic work and simple melodies in order to give a full-on kick to this track. The break 4 minutes into the track adds a lot of (needed) energy to the track, very well executed.

In short - this album is NOT groundbreaking, nothing we haven't heard. It's well executed in average, and if you're looking to jump at parties, this'll definately work.
